Sumario:In this article, the author discusses the dangers of electromagnetic fields (EMFs) including power lines, microwave ovens, and mobile phones. World Health Organization (WHO) states that short-term exposure to EMFs at the levels present in the home or in the environment do not cause any apparent detrimental effects. Also highlights the findings of a research conducted by Russian biochemist Anatoly Buchachenko and his colleagues on how magnetic fields influence a crucial biochemical reaction.
